Can Future Cryonic Technology Reanimate Life?
While most Americans choose the traditional path of being buried or cremated following death, there is an alternative to this type of treatment. With cryonics, the storage system can preserve a recently deceased or a seriously diseased person in the hopes that one day scientists will figure out how to reanimate to cure afflictions such as a terminal illness. These cryonic patients, called cryonauts, place their trust in the scientific advancement of the future. That trust and risk may pay out at a chance of immortality. This may sound more like science fiction rather than founded science, but many foresee the possibility of reanimation in the future, either near or distant.
The scientific concern with cryogenic storage regards tends to deal with the formation of ice crystals in the patient's cells while the body is cooled to a chilly -200 degrees Celsius. Antifreeze solution is used to reduce the formation of these ice crystals, but they occur nonetheless and cause serious tissue damage – much like freezer burn. Although, scientists feel that there will eventually be a way to repair this damage or even prevent it for future cryonauts.
For proof of escalating technology, cryobiologists have found a new technology called vitrification, which allows preservation without damaging tissue. Cryogenic vitrification involves replacing the patient's blood with a unique antifreeze cocktail that prohibits ice formations and suspends cells in a glass-like state. However, vitrification has only been achieved with single human cells and not an entire body; but is this opening a path to future solutions.
At this point, cryogenic storage for bodies is putting a lot of stock in future science. While it seems very fictional and fanciful, just think of how many people 200 years ago would laugh at the idea of a flying Boeing 747?

LN2 Freezers Help Companies Play New Age Tooth Fairy by Storing Dental Stem Cells
The new technology allows companies to bank adult stem cells found in baby teeth and even in wisdom teeth. So instead of throwing those teeth away or having a dentist discard extracted wisdom teeth people can now store these precious dental stem cells that can be used for various dental and medical applications.
The lab harvests pulp and tissue that contains stem cells and then processes the cells for freezing. The cells are equilibrated with cyroprotectant and then placed in LN2 freezer storage units at the company. This will ensure long-term storage until the possible need by a healthcare provider.
The cost to store a tooth is just under $800 which includes the first year of storage after that fees fall about $10 a month to keep the tooth frozen.
As of right now there are no medical applications using dental stem cells but they are being used in studies. There is hope that one day – thanks to the help of LN2 freezer technology – doctors will be able to treat spinal cord injuries, MS (multiple sclerosis) and a variety of other issues.

One of the citations was a violation of exposing workers to an oxygen deficient atmosphere.
"Employers are responsible for knowing the hazards that exist in their workplace and training workers in proper safety precautions such as air monitoring and respirator use," said Kim Stille, director of OSHA's Madison Area Office. "OSHA is committed to protecting workers, especially when employers fail to do so."
The fines totaled $76,300 after OSHA initiated an inspection of the pizza company's plant in June. The violations were issued when workers were exposed to an oxygen deficient environment during the freezing process of the pizzas in a liquid nitrogen cryogenic freezer. The cryogenic freezer created a hazardous environment due to the buildup of nitrogen gas; however, no injuries or illnesses were reported as a result of the conditions.

Using Cryogenic Freezer Systems to Preserve Fruits and Vegetables
Many food distributors use cryogenic freezing to preserve fruits and vegetables. Freezing preservation is important in retaining the quality of agriculture products over long storage and shipping periods. As methods of long-term preservation of agricultural products, freezing is far superior to canning and dehydration in regards to retaining taste and nutrient properties. Cryogenic freezing is cheaper than the dehydration or canning process, while using up less resources and time. When the overall cost is considered, freezing is the most cost-effective of any method of food preservation.
The frozen food market is one of the largest and most diverse sectors of the food industry. From TV dinners to frozen strawberries, the frozen food sector has a value of more than $27.3 billion in the United States alone. To keep this business alive, cryogenic freezer systems have played a large part in the refrigeration of food products. The success of cryogenic freezing comes from the elimination of heat from low temperature points towards points with higher temperatures. The cryogenic system achieves this through the use of liquid nitrogen and carbon dioxide to keep the products frozen and unable to spoil.

Cryogenic Storage: MoreThan Just Science Fiction
Historical figures like Walt Disney have been suspected of cryogenically freezing themselves, and fictional ones like Austin Powers have parodied the process. Real-life scientists have actually done it, like Robert Ettinger, founder of the Cryonics Institute in Michigan, who froze family members after they died and has been frozen himself after passing only a few weeks ago; and Robert Nelson, a television repairman who joined the movement in the 1960s and will be depicted in a movie based on his life directed by Errol Morris with his character played by Paul Rudd.
Outside the science fiction and real-life hype, however, cryogenics is actually a significant part of the average person's life. Workers in hospitals and labs are more aware of this. Entire rooms are used to keep cryogenic storage safe, whether it is a liquid nitrogen dewar or a cryogenic freezer.
Cryogenic equipment is relied on to keep important body tissues preserved, like blood and stem cells. Some people choose to cryogenically freeze umbilical cord blood, for scientific research or potential use in the future. Cryogenic storage is commonly used in fertility clinics, where liquid nitrogen equipment is used to preserve human semen and eggs, embryos, and ovarian tissue. Many people who have experienced fertility problems have thus benefited from this practical use of cryogenic equipment. Cryogenics is more than simply scientific entertainment; it's an important tool in hospitals and medicine.

The Cryosystem 6000 Goes to Antarctica
A CryoSystem 6000 is employed by the National Oceanic and Atmospheric Administration (NOAA) to maintain data acquisition equipment at temperatures as low as -90°C. To make sure exact readings their equipment used to measure temperature, wind velocity, and humidity needs to be kept relatively warm. The NOAA immersed their equipment in a warm oil bath inside the CryoSystem to achieve this. The vacuum insulated dewar consistently keeps the heat out in cryogenic conditions and in this application it does the reverse too.
